yesterday as i was coming for a trip the car suddenly overheated , i was at highway speed when that happened , i had to get the car towed to my house , when checked it this morning i have a muddy chocolate millk like residue all over the water reserve and in filler cap , oil in the dipstick is fine and the car doesnt miss hesitate or anything.

2003 v8
 
I guess intake manifold/gasket. No idea really, but that's my guess.
 
sounds like a head gasket issue. and yes this does happen from time to time instead of water in the oil.I really doubt its an intake leak.:cool:
 
Guy's, don't forget that the sport LS's have an oil to water cooler at the oil filter. I'd look there first since it is an area where the oil pressure would be higher than the water pressure, so the oil would go into the water and not the other way. It looks like an easy part to remove.

I haven't heard of any head gasket failures on the V8.
